Trip Overview

This 277.5-mile drive from Madisonville, TX to Corpus Christi, TX is a manageable one-day trip, taking approximately 5 hours and 22 minutes. Primarily utilizing United States Highway 77, West State Highway 21, and East Main Street, it's a highway-focused experience. With a projected fuel cost of around $42, this route is budget-friendly for a single day's adventure. You'll remain within the Great Plains region throughout your journey, offering a consistent landscape. This trip is well-suited for a single day, allowing for a relatively quick transition between these Texas locales.

About the Cities

Arriving in Corpus Christi, TX

Full guide →

Corpus Christi (called Corpus by the locals) is Texas's largest coastal city and the gateway to Padre Island. While Corpus Christi isn't on the way to much of anything except itself (and the islands off its coast), it offers enough to fill a visit in its own right, or a multi-day trip from San Antonio, Austin, or Houston. The name is Latin for "Body of Christ".
